Transaction 41e90400e4043b4b814e726c9348771c37549154afda96a389a1909291b4b755
1 Input
1 Output
-
41e90400e4043b4b814e726c9348771c37549154afda96a389a1909291b4b755:0
- value
- 19083993
- script pubkey
- OP_0 OP_PUSHBYTES_20 495d22389a379a51d00d2e6ffea3b16fde0bb52e
- address
- bc1qf9wjywy6x7d9r5qd9ehlaga3dl0qhdfwqhq8an